What is the difference between Manager Model Risk Management vs Model Risk Analyst?
| Aspect | Manager Model Risk Management | Model Risk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Typically requires advanced degrees (e.g., MBA, Master's in Finance or Risk), certifications like FRM or CFA | Often requires similar credentials, such as FRM or CFA, but may have less emphasis on managerial certifications |
| Work Environment | Leads teams, manages risk frameworks, and interacts with senior management | Performs detailed risk analysis, supports model validation, and reports findings |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Common in banking, asset management, and financial institutions | Found in similar environments, often as a supporting role to managers |
The Manager Model Risk Management oversees the entire model risk framework, manages teams, and interacts with senior stakeholders. In contrast, the Model Risk Analyst focuses on detailed analysis, validation, and reporting of models. Both roles require similar credentials but differ in scope and responsibilities.

Job description
Firm Risk Management (FRM) supports Morgan Stanley to achieve its business goals by partnering with business units across the Firm to realize efficient risk-adjusted returns, acting as a strategic advisor to the Board and protecting the Firm from exposure to losses as a result of credit, market, liquidity, operational, model and other risks.
Background on the Position
The role will reside within the Firm Risk Management's Model Risk Management (MRM) Department which is a team responsible for the Firm's management of risks related to the implementation and use of models and tools, covering all aspects of the Firm's businesses and implementing key regulatory requirements. This position is with the Chief Operating Office (COO) Team, which is responsible for coordinating various CAO activities for the global Model Risk Management group.
Primary Responsibilities
- Partner with a global Model Risk Management (MRM) team to plan, coordinate, and track project deliverables; manage routine processes, ensure on-time execution, and proactively escalate risks and issues across key initiatives.
- Serve as the primary MRM liaison to the Central COO organization, representing MRM priorities, coordinating cross-functional activities, and supporting enterprise-level governance and reporting.
- Support the MRM Chief Operating Officer (COO) and Chief Administrative Officer (CAO) with business-as-usual (BAU) activities, including budget management, strategic planning, headcount oversight and reporting, expense management and reporting and key presentations.
- Contribute to Annual CCAR, Bank Capital Planning, and Quarterly Stress Testing processes, with a focus on automation and process optimization to improve efficiency, accuracy, and scalability. Experience
- 5+ years of experience supporting COO/CAO organizations, delivering executive-level reporting, management information, and operational insights to enable decision-making across capacity, cost, and strategic priorities.
- Designed, built, and governed enterprise reporting and dashboards spanning headcount, budget, productivity, and performance metrics by integrating multiple data sources using advanced Excel (Power Query), SQL, VBA automation, Python, and Power BI.
- Trusted partner to senior leadership on headcount planning, workforce optimization, and budget management, translating strategic objectives into measurable KPIs, operating rhythms, and management dashboards.
- Drove strategy execution and operational governance, including tracking initiatives, managing milestones, preparing executive materials, and supporting business reviews, steering committees, Townhalls, and leadership forums.
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Visio, Word), with a strong record of producing clear, executive-ready narratives that connect data, risk, and outcomes for COO/CAO stakeholders.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ills, with experience delivering clear project updates, timelines, risks, and status reports to cross-functional stakeholders and senior leadership.
- Demonstrated ability to anticipate risks and bottlenecks, manage prioritization, and escalate issues to drive timely project outcomes.
- Ability to work independently while partnering effectively across teams and functions to achieve shared objectives.
- Comfortable operating in a fast-paced environment, managing multiple concurrent projects and shifting priorities with strong attention to detail.
- Knowledge of Model Risk Management principles preferred (SR 11-7 / PRA 1/23)
